About the role
This position will be responsible for the daily warehouse operations at the distribution branches locations. You will help design warehouse layout, perform inventory audits and control, manage receiving and shipping, obtain freight quotes, coordinate shipments, and train personnel assigned to the warehouse area.
Responsibilities
- Take responsibility for all daily activities related to warehouse function, including shipping, receiving, cycle counts, and overall organization.
- Enter received product into Badger Meter's system.
- Report any damaged receiving goods to freight shipment companies to open claims and track these through resolution.
- Schedule outgoing freight shipments and coordinate with customers on shipment timing.
- Perform daily cycle counts and investigate discrepancies with quantities or bin locations; work with branch manager to plan for low inventory.
- Learn customer-specific specifications to correctly fulfill orders.
- Organize and maintain returned product and non-conformance inventory to accurately reflect counts and process through completion.
- Load/unload freight and/or packages from delivery/pickup vehicles; may require overtime to receive the last truck.
- Act as liaison between shipping staff, internal departments, and freight forwarders to ensure on-time delivery of customer orders.
- Arrange transportation schedules with carriers.
- Use appropriate packaging materials to ensure products/parts are properly packaged to prevent damage or loss.
- Complete pre-packaging and/or final packaging of customer orders.
